Marks & Spencer Ireland launches Irish digital first rewards programme Sparks

Posted on: 18 Oct 2021

  • Marks & Spencer Ireland is launching its first customer loyalty programme Sparks as a digital rewards scheme, with a promise that good things happen every time you shop
  • The launch of Sparks coincides with the introduction of a brand-new M&S app, making it even easier for customers to shop online
  • Sparks will provide a more personalised experience with instant rewards, tailored personal offers and a selection of charities to support

On October 20th Marks & Spencer Ireland is launching Sparks, its first customer loyalty scheme in the Republic of Ireland. The retailer is committed to providing a fantastic in store and online customer experience that promises to surprise and delight shoppers and reward loyalty.

 

In line with the retailer’s UK approach, the digital first rewards programme will offer a more personalised experience with instant rewards, tailored personal offers and a selection of charities to support, so customers can be confident that good things happen for them and the causes they care about every time they shop with M&S.  

 

So, what will the loyalty programme look like?

 

Instant rewards

 

The new programme will see Marks & Spencer Ireland introduce instant rewards to deliver immediate and clear value for shopping. Features of the scheme will include: a guarantee that every week one customer in every store in Ireland will be rewarded with their shopping for free, as well as smaller sparks of joy and treats gifted to them - from a tote bag to an Apothecary Candle to a packet of Percy Pigs - all available through shopping with Sparks. To date, nearly 5 million free treats have been given away to customers in the UK with over 57,000 customers having won their shopping through the M&S surprises and delights feature of Sparks.

 

Better offers the more you shop

 

Under its Digital & Data Science team, M&S has significantly invested in its behind-the-scenes capabilities to understand customer shopping behaviours that will enable greater personalisation on offers specific to a customer’s spending history and habits.

Through the Sparks scheme, M&S will know its customers better than ever and will be offering greater personalisation and offers on customers’ M&S favourites – so the more you shop the better the offers become.

 

Supporting communities

Marks & Spencer Ireland is passionate about raising awareness and vital funds to support worthy causes in Ireland. Under the Sparks initiative, every time a customer shops, the retailer will make a donation to one of five chosen incredible Irish charities, committed to sparking change together. These include: Marie Keating Foundation, A Lust for Life, Focus Ireland, Leave No Trace Ireland and Alzheimer Society of Ireland. Shoppers will be able to choose which charity they would like to support with every M&S purchase in store or online. The programme sees M&S donate 1c on behalf of our customers to a nominated Sparks charity partner every time they shop. To date, M&S have donated £10million to UK charities through Sparks.

 

A digital first loyalty scheme

The new scheme will be hosted through a new M&S App, with all features fully integrated online. The new app brings the best experience to Irish customers, allowing them quick and easy access to M&S products and services: including the ability to check their offers and rewards from Sparks, alongside accessing their digital card and adding to the wallet on their device, or using the barcode scanner to find out more product information or additional sizes available online. Customers signing up to the loyalty programme can simply download their Sparks card via the App straight to their phone or stored to their M&S online account and start shopping straight away to be in with a chance of an instant reward - either in store or online. The digital first approach allows Marks & Spencer Ireland to offer the best and most personal experience of the new Sparks scheme through the App and on marksandspencer.com/ie.

 

This supports the clear acceleration of customers turning to shopping online in recent months, with M&S.com/ie welcoming a staggering 692,000 customers during the pandemic since March 2020. Equally, M&S UK has seen over 4 million new downloads of its App since March 2020.
